Sawzall with 12" pruning blade better than chainsaw in many ways. Dirt doesn't bother blade. Lighter. Changing blade takes 30 seconds or less. Compact battery Sawzall fits in small spaces. Beats a chainsaw hands down for trimming sucker trees from around buildings and such and small tree limbs. Blade doesn't fall off of chain guide when used horizontally like Dumbass chain.
